GLSW (Great Lakes surface water): the Great Lakes, their connecting channels (the St. Clair River, the Detroit River, the Niagara River and the St. Marys River), and the St. Lawrence River
Other surface water (OSW): tributary streams, lakes, ponds, and reservoirs within the Great Lakes basin
Groundwater (GW): all subsurface water
